Start tenderPrepaid Cloud Server - a Smart Alternative to Fixed Contract Terms?
In the past, servers including virtual and cloud servers were almost exclusively offered on a longer contract basis to achieve long-term financial stability and recoup the costs of initial setup. However, for a few years now, Prepaid Cloud Servers have emerged as a cost-effective alternative that allows for flexible operation without a fixed contract term. Another characteristic of these web hosts is that they often support a variety of payment options, including prepaid cards like PaySafeCard.
What are the Advantages of a Prepaid Cloud Server?
Many providers have permanently integrated Cloud Servers on a prepaid basis into their product range. The basic concept is similar to that practiced, for example, in mobile phones for several decades: there is no fixed contract term, and if none of the available payment methods are used for renewal, the service terminates without further obligations. Due to this independence from long-term commitments, a Prepaid Server is suitable for numerous situations. Its key advantages include:
- No permanent contract commitment to a specific web host
- Diverse and sometimes anonymous payment options like cryptocurrencies or prepaid cards
- Extensive selection of providers and packages for various purposes
- Full cost control for operating a Cloud Server
- Root access and freedom to install and configure software
- No restrictions on usage, such as VPN, web server, or email
- Cancellation anytime without formalities
- Switching between different packages is usually straightforward
While in the past most websites were hosted on web hosting, Prepaid Cloud Servers are gaining popularity. The key factor driving this trend is primarily their high flexibility, which sets them apart significantly from offerings with long-term commitments and fixed contract terms.
What are the Disadvantages of a Prepaid Cloud Server?
Generally, cloud services and servers on a prepaid basis are considered by many web hosts as an offering for customers characterized by short contract terms and extensive automation. From this concept, many disadvantages arise that should be considered when using them:
- Performance is lower compared to contractual offers
- Quality of support varies significantly among different web hosting providers
- Data and configuration are irretrievably lost after the contract period
- Users are responsible for topping up the prepaid account themselves
- Reminder at the end of the contract period is not always automatic
- Configuration and software installation are largely the user's responsibility
- Cloud servers mostly use containers instead of full virtualization
- Often limited options for creating backups or snapshots
Due to their advantages and almost unlimited possibilities, prepaid cloud servers are among the most popular offers for web hosting and other services in the UK market. Many customers initially overlook the existing disadvantages, which often become apparent only after a longer period of operation.
Who Should Use a Prepaid Cloud Server?
Prepaid servers offer a very customer-friendly option that primarily allows experimenting or running a website, for example, without any financial commitment. Therefore, they are primarily suitable for testing environments or personal sites. However, they pose a significant risk for productive purposes or even long-term commercial ventures. One of the fundamental dangers is that contracts do not renew automatically, and not all web hosting providers offer options such as automated payment before the end of the contract. Additionally, the cloud often has a limited interface through a user panel, but does not include convenient graphical administration tools like Plesk, DirectAdmin, or Webmin.
